Transaction e075d3fe7ae5c677bd2c5e811f6f48b23077f11d1ede128d40e14962d4fc9206

10 Input
2 Outputs
  • e075d3fe7ae5c677bd2c5e811f6f48b23077f11d1ede128d40e14962d4fc9206:0
  • value  148637138
    address  3HWFndWuu7BS98emSdkUegCU6H72QBSUyh
  • e075d3fe7ae5c677bd2c5e811f6f48b23077f11d1ede128d40e14962d4fc9206:1
  • value  13725231
    address  32oNoZHbs9WHBwepsAywgaxkYcDDBfeidc